1 2 3 4 UNITED STATES DISTRICT COURT 5 NORTHERN DISTRICT OF CALIFORNIA 6 7 ERNESTINA SALDANA-NEILY, 8 9 Plaintiff(s), v. 10 ORDER OF DISMISSAL TACO BELL OF AMERICA, INC., et al., 11 No. C 04-04571 PJH Defendant(s). ___________________________________/ 12 13 The court having been notified by minute order following a judicially hosted 14 settlement conference that the parties have agreed to a settlement of this cause, IT IS 15 HEREBY ORDERED that this cause of action is dismissed without prejudice; provided, 16 however that if any party hereto shall certify to this court, within ninety days, with proof of 17 service thereof on the opposing party, that the agreed consideration for said settlement has 18 not been delivered over, the foregoing order shall stand vacated and this cause shall 19 forthwith be restored to the calendar to be set for trial. 20 If no certification is filed, after passage of ninety days, the dismissal shall be with 21 prejudice. The parties may, of course, substitute a dismissal with prejudice at any time 22 during this ninety day period. 23 IT IS SO ORDERED. 24 Dated: February 13, 2015 25 26 27 28 _____________________________ PHYLLIS J. HAMILTON United States District Judge
